To begin with, traditional concrete production has historically been associated with high carbon emissions due to the energy-intensive process involved in cement production. However, the industry is making strides in developing more sustainable alternatives. One of the most promising innovations is the use of supplementary cementitious materials (SCMs). These materials, such as fly ash, slag cement, and silica fume, are by-products of industrial processes that can partially replace traditional cement. By incorporating SCMs, the carbon footprint of concrete can be significantly reduced without compromising its strength or durability.

A notable trend is the rise of eco-concrete, also known as green concrete, which is specifically designed to reduce the environmental impact. This type of concrete uses recycled materials, such as crushed concrete aggregates and scrap glass, along with SCMs. The use of recycled materials not only reduces waste but also demands less virgin raw material extraction, contributing to overall sustainability. As a result, eco-concrete becomes an ideal choice for clients looking to select environmentally responsible building materials.

Moreover, the concept of permeable concrete is gaining traction. Also known as pervious concrete, this innovation allows water to pass through its porous structure, thus reducing surface runoff and aiding in the natural replenishment of groundwater. This technology is particularly useful in urban areas where stormwater management is a significant concern. By employing permeable concrete, urban developments can mitigate flooding risks and contribute positively to the ecosystem.

Another key advancement is carbon capture technology integrated within the concrete itself. Some companies are developing ways to capture and store carbon dioxide emissions inside the concrete during the curing process. Not only does this reduce the carbon dioxide levels in the atmosphere, but it also enhances the concrete's compressive strength, proving beneficial for both the environment and structural integrity.
